Second-half burst eases Cork past Waterford and into final tussle with Kerry 

A much-improved second-half from the Rebels in this Group B round 2 game at Mallow on Sunday was required, as they outscored Waterford 1-14 to 0-2 and emerged with 17 points spare.

Cork 1-20 Waterford 0-6

Cork are through to the McGrath Cup final against Kerry in Páirc Uí Rinn on Friday night.
